Pléiades Neo full archive and tasking
How To Access Data
Project Proposal (Restrained)
- Go to the ESA User Services Portal
- Submit a proposal for the standard PNEO provision
- Submit a proposal for the One Atlas Living Library subscription
- Register or log in to EO Sign In
- After logging in, complete and submit the form with your proposed use of the data
- The proposal will be evaluated by ESA, which normally takes between 4 and 6 weeks
- Upon successful evaluation, you will receive a confirmation email, which describes the amount of data to be provided, and details of how to order the data.
The collection is open for research and application development, prototype and test projects to users located in the territory of ESA Member States (including Canada) and in the European Commission Member States.
Data are available to order on demand upon submission of a Project Proposal subject to evaluation and acceptance by ESA and the data owner.
ESA will support as many high-quality and innovative projects as possible within the quota limit available, therefore only a limited amount of products can be allowed to each project.
The products are available as part of the Airbus provision from Pleiades and Spot missions. SPOT collection has worldwide coverage: the GeoStore Catalogue can be accessed (self registration requested) to discover and check the data readiness.
To complement the traditional and fully customised ordering and download of selected Pléiades and SPOT images in a variety of data formats, you can also subscribe to the OneAtlas Living Library where the entire OneAtlas optical archive is made available in streaming mode and updated on a daily basis.
Search (based on parameter or AOI) and View functionalities are accessible via the OneAtlas Living Library portal or via API The library offers three different subscription packages:
- a limit of 80,000 tiles (corresponding to 8,000 km2)
- a limit of 160,000 tiles (16,000 km2)
- an all-you-can-eat (unlimited) access Subscriptions are active for one year.

Description
Very High Resolution optical Pléiades Neo data at 30 cm PAN resolution (1.2 m 6- bands Multispectral) are available as part of the Airbus provision with twice daily revisit capability over the entire globe. The swath width is 14 km (footprint at nadir).
Band combinations:
- Panchromatic one band Black & White image at 0.3 m resolution
- Pansharpened colour image at 0.3 m resolution: Natural colour (3 bands RGB), false colour (3 bands NIRRG), 4 bands (RGB+NIR), 6 bands
- Multispectral colour image in 4 bands (RGB+NIR) or 6 bands (also Deep blue and Red Edge) at 1.2 m resolution
- Bundle 0.3 m panchromatic image and 1.2 m multispectral image (4 or 6 bands) simultaneously acquired
Geometric processing levels:
- Primary: The Primary product is the processing level closest to the natural image acquired by the sensor. This product restores perfect collection conditions: the sensor is placed in rectilinear geometry, and the image is clear of all radiometric distortion.
- Projected: The products is mapped onto the Earth cartographic system using a standard reference datum and projection system at a constant terrestrial altitude, relative to the reference ellipsoid.
- Ortho: The Ortho product is a georeferenced image in Earth geometry, corrected from acquisition and terrain off-nadir effects.
